Lawrence MacAulay: A Pivotal Figure in the Canadian Dairy Industry

Name: Lawrence MacAulay

Position: Minister of Agriculture and Agri-Food of Canada

Biography

Lawrence MacAulay was born on September 9, 1946, in St. Peters Bay, Prince Edward Island, Canada. He embarked on his journey in public service in 1988 when he was elected as the Member of Parliament (MP) for Cardigan. With over three decades of service, he stands as one of the longest-serving MPs in Canadian history, having held numerous ministerial positions, which provided him with extensive experience across various governmental sectors.

Career in the Dairy Industry

MacAulay has made significant contributions to Canadian agricultural policies, with a particular focus on the dairy industry. His initial term as the Minister of Agriculture and Agri-Food began in 2015 and resumed again in 2023. Throughout his tenure, he has spearheaded numerous progressive policies aimed at boosting the sustainability and competitiveness of the Canadian dairy sector. His leadership has seen the introduction of measures designed to support dairy farmers and enhance production standards across the nation.

Significant Events

  • Participated in negotiations involving trade agreements like the United States-Mexico-Canada Agreement (USMCA), which have direct implications for Canadian dairy farmers.

  • Advocated for advancements in research and innovation pertaining to agri-food practices, aiming to enhance the productivity and efficiency of the dairy industry.

  • Executed support systems to aid dairy farmers in navigating through global market fluctuations and challenges.

Lawrence MacAulay's commitment to agriculture, and particularly to dairy, highlights the crucial role of governmental intervention in ensuring the economic health and progress of Canada's dairy sector.
